List of usage examples for com.amazonaws.services.identitymanagement.model ListAccessKeysResult getAccessKeyMetadata
public java.util.List<AccessKeyMetadata> getAccessKeyMetadata()
A list of objects containing metadata about the access keys.
From source file:aws.example.iam.ListAccessKeys.java
License:Open Source License
public static void main(String[] args) { final String USAGE = "To run this example, supply an IAM username\n" + "Ex: ListAccessKeys <username>\n"; if (args.length != 1) { System.out.println(USAGE); System.exit(1);/*from w w w .j av a2 s .co m*/ } String username = args[0]; final AmazonIdentityManagement iam = AmazonIdentityManagementClientBuilder.defaultClient(); boolean done = false; while (!done) { ListAccessKeysRequest request = new ListAccessKeysRequest().withUserName(username); ListAccessKeysResult response = iam.listAccessKeys(request); for (AccessKeyMetadata metadata : response.getAccessKeyMetadata()) { System.out.format("Retrieved access key %s", metadata.getAccessKeyId()); } request.setMarker(response.getMarker()); if (!response.getIsTruncated()) { done = true; } } }

From source file:com.denismo.aws.iam.LDAPIAMPoller.java
License:Apache License
private String getUserAccessKey(AmazonIdentityManagementClient client, User user) { ListAccessKeysResult res = client .listAccessKeys(new ListAccessKeysRequest().withUserName(user.getUserName())); for (AccessKeyMetadata meta : res.getAccessKeyMetadata()) { if ("Active".equals(meta.getStatus())) { return meta.getAccessKeyId(); }/*from w w w. j a v a2 s . c o m*/ } return null; }

From source file:com.github.trask.sandbox.ec2.Ec2Service.java
License:Apache License
public void deleteExistingAccessKeys(String username) { ListAccessKeysRequest listAccessKeysRequest = new ListAccessKeysRequest(); listAccessKeysRequest.setUserName(username); ListAccessKeysResult result = iam.listAccessKeys(listAccessKeysRequest); for (AccessKeyMetadata accessKeyMetadata : result.getAccessKeyMetadata()) { DeleteAccessKeyRequest deleteAccessKeyRequest = new DeleteAccessKeyRequest(); deleteAccessKeyRequest.setUserName(username); deleteAccessKeyRequest.setAccessKeyId(accessKeyMetadata.getAccessKeyId()); iam.deleteAccessKey(deleteAccessKeyRequest); }//from w w w . j a va2 s.c o m }
